Iowa Code § 504.1432

Procedure for judicial dissolution

1. Venue for a proceeding brought by the attorney general to dissolve a corporation liesin Polk county. Venue for a proceeding brought by any other party named in section 504.1431 liesin the county where a corporation’s principal office is located or,if none is located in this state, where itsregistered office is or was last located. 2. Itis not necessary to make directors or members parties to a proceeding to dissolve a corporation unless relief is sought against them individually. 3. A court ina proceeding brought to dissolve a corporation may issue injunctions, appoint a receiver or custodian pendente litewith all powers and duties the court directs, take other action required to preserve the corporate assets wherever located, or carry on the activities of the corporation until a full hearing can be held.
